Most Library Catalogues Allow You To Search For Books By - A search of the library catalogue will yield books/ebooks, as well as videos in the collection. In most library catalogs, the common search options include title search, author (name) search, call number search, and word. Again, results are ranked by relevance. The catalog is a useful way to find print books, ebooks, films, and other materials. You will need to use the library’s computerized catalog to find books the library owns. For most circumstances, a boolean keyword search is the most efficient search method to locate relevant materials. Most catalogs allow you to search by keywords, subject headings, authors, titles, isbns, etc. The advanced search features enhance your. A library catalog can be used to search for books using various parameters including book title, author's name, subject of the book, and isbn number. The catalog allows searching by author, title, journal title, subject, and keyword as well as specialty numbers such as isbn (international standard book number).
